Last week I sent out my two Becker alternators to Daryl Becker in NC. One I bought way back in 2010 and the other 2011. They were both working just fine but at idle they would stop charging. I E mailed Mr. Becker and he said to send them to him. In less than a week he not only sent them back but replaced them with completely new alternators to boot at no charge, Not even shipping. Now that's service. He's getting a 6 volt positive ground alternator together for my 49 Plymouth now.Daryl Becker is following in his father legacy and now is making a legacy of his own. If you need an alternator I highly recommend Daryl Becker. His phone number is 336-601-7786
